Bring health, comfort, and relaxation to anyone with Shiatsu, the ancient healing art. Shiatsu literally translates into 'finger pressure.' It's a safe and supportive series of techniques that rely on a caring sense of touch. By using hands, elbows, knees, and feet, anyone can easily move, support, and change the energy, or chi, that runs through our bodies and affects how we feel. With these flowing color photographs as a guide you'll be able to quiclky apply these techniques.

Promote relaxation and healing while alleviating tensions with Shiatsu, techniques that enable you to connect with others through touch. Hara Ankle Rotation loosens up the ankle tendons and unwinds the whole body, for example, while Chopping Jitsu breaks up muscle tension and energy held on the top of the back. Daisy Cole first became interested in shiatsu in the early 1990s when she experienced for herself its remarkable healing benefits. Since then, she has gone on to study the discipline under a wide range of teachers, principally at the Ki Ka Shiatsu Center in London, where she completed a three-year professonal practitioner's course. She has been a full-time practitioner ever since, conributing to workshops and working with individuals and community projects.
